當前位置:編程學習大全網 - 編程軟體 - Android程序界面設計有哪些方式

Android程序界面設計有哪些方式

壹、 界面布局之線性布局(LinearLayout)

這種布局比較常用,也比較簡單,就是每個元素占壹行,把它按照橫向排放,也就是每個元素占壹列。在布局中都按照垂直或者水平的順序依次排列子元素,每壹個子元素都位於前壹個元素之後。

二、 界面布局之相對布局(RelativeLayout)

相對布局是android界面設計中比較常用和好用的壹個布局方式。

三、 界面布局之表格布局(TableLayout)

表格布局采用行、列的形式來管理元素組件。TableLayout的行和列不需要聲明,而是采用添加方法控制。

每次在TableLayout中添加壹個TableRow,壹個TableRow就代表表格中的壹行,也同樣是容器,往裏面添加壹個子組件就代表增加壹列。在表格布局中,列的寬度由最寬的那個單元格決定,整個表格布局寬度取決於父容器的寬度

四、 界面布局之絕對布局(AbsoluteLayout)

特點:以坐標的方式來定位在屏幕上的位置,引起缺乏靈活性,在沒有絕對定位的情況下相比其他類型的布局更難維護

五、 界面布局之幀布局(FrameLayout)

FrameLayout是五大布局中最簡單的壹個布局。在幀布局中,整個界面被當成壹塊空白備用區域,所有的子元素都不能被指定放置的位置,它們統統放於這塊區域的左上角,並且後面的子元素直接覆蓋在前面的子元素之上,將前面的子元素部分和全部遮擋。

  • 上一篇:數控車床加工中心編程實例
  • 下一篇:mac 上shell 腳本執行。。ffmpeg 批量給視頻截取封面。。
  • copyright 2024編程學習大全網